8.1 CDC Cold Chain Requirements: Purpose-Built Units, Placement, and Temperature Ranges
Key Takeaways
- The vaccine cold chain is an unbroken temperature-controlled supply chain extending from the manufacturer to the point of patient administration; any break in the chain compromises vaccine potency and efficacy.
- Refrigerated vaccines must be maintained between 2°C and 8°C (36°F to 46°F) with a target midpoint of 5°C (41°F); frozen vaccines must be maintained between -50°C and -15°C (-58°F to +5°F) with a target midpoint of -20°C (-4°F).
- CDC prefers purpose-built/pharmaceutical units, including NSF/ANSI 456 units. A household-grade combination unit is a last option for its refrigerator compartment only; dormitory/bar-style one-door units with internal freezer plates are prohibited, and combination freezers must not store frozen vaccines.
- Keep vaccines in original packaging within the storage unit manufacturer’s designated usable area and away from walls or cooling vents as directed. For household-grade units, center-shelf placement and clearance are important; do not use door shelves or crisper drawers.
- Use water bottles or other thermal ballast only when the storage-unit manufacturer and program guidance permit it; most purpose-built/pharmaceutical units do not need it. Keep public and private stock segregated, and never freeze diluents.
CDC Cold Chain Requirements: Purpose-Built Units, Placement, and Temperature Ranges
Core Principle: Vaccines are fragile biological substances whose potency is irreversibly destroyed by exposure to excessive heat, light, or freezing temperatures. The vaccine "cold chain" represents the temperature-controlled supply chain that protects biological integrity from the manufacturing synthesis suite to the exact moment of intramuscular or subcutaneous injection. Once lost, vaccine potency can never be restored, and administering degraded vaccines leaves patients unprotected against lethal infectious pathogens.
Pharmacy technicians are the frontline stewards of the vaccine supply. In community, hospital, and ambulatory pharmacy practices, technicians receive daily shipments, verify transit temperatures, manage inventory rotation, monitor storage equipment, and prepare doses for administration. Adhering strictly to the CDC Vaccine Storage and Handling Toolkit and Vaccines for Children (VFC) program requirements is both a regulatory mandate and a core ethical responsibility tested heavily on the PTCB Immunization Administration Certificate Exam.

A single breakdown at any link—such as a delivery box left sitting on a loading dock, a refrigerator door left ajar, or an accidental freeze event—can render hundreds of doses therapeutically inert without altering the liquid's visible clarity.
2. Storage Temperature Ranges and Product Classifications
The CDC categorizes vaccines into three primary storage temperature regimes. Pharmacy technicians must memorize these Celsius and Fahrenheit parameters:

1. Refrigerated Storage: 2°C to 8°C (36°F to 46°F)
- Target Operating Midpoint: 5°C (41°F). Setting thermostats to 5°C provides the widest safety margin against both upper and lower excursions.
- Representative Vaccines:
- Inactivated Seasonal Influenza (standard-dose, high-dose, recombinant, adjuvanted)
- COVID-19 (refrigerated commercial presentations, e.g., Moderna Spikevax, Pfizer Comirnaty, Novavax in refrigerated holding states)
- Hepatitis A (Havrix, Vaqta) and Hepatitis B (Engerix-B, Recombivax HB, Heplisav-B)
- Diphtheria, Tetanus, and Pertussis formulations (DTaP, Tdap, Td)
- Haemophilus influenzae type b (Hib) (ActHIB, Hiberix, PedvaxHIB)
- Human Papillomavirus (HPV9 - Gardasil 9)
- Meningococcal (MenACWY: Menveo, MenQuadfi; MenB: Bexsero, Trumenba)
- Pneumococcal Conjugate & Polysaccharide (PCV15 - Vaxneuvance, PCV20 - Prevnar 20, PPSV23 - Pneumovax 23)
- Recombinant Zoster (Shingrix) (BOTH the lyophilized antigen vial AND the liquid adjuvant suspension MUST be refrigerated at 2°C–8°C; never freeze either component!)
- Rotavirus (oral formulations: Rotateq, Rotarix)
- Inactivated Polio (IPV - IPOL)
- Respiratory Syncytial Virus (RSV) (Arexvy, Abrysvo, mResvia)
2. Frozen Storage: -50°C to -15°C (-58°F to +5°F)
- Target Operating Midpoint: -20°C (-4°F).
- Representative Vaccines:
- Varicella Vaccine (Varivax): Live virus; rapidly degrades if exposed to temperatures above -15°C.
- Measles, Mumps, Rubella, and Varicella (MMRV - ProQuad): Must be maintained in continuous frozen storage due to the highly labile varicella component.
- Mpox / Smallpox (JYNNEOS): Stored frozen long-term between -25°C and -15°C (or ultra-cold -90°C to -60°C); once thawed to refrigerator (2°C–8°C), has defined beyond-use dating.
- Historical Live Zoster (Zostavax): Historical reference (frozen live vaccine; superseded by recombinant Shingrix).
[!IMPORTANT] The Special MMR Rule: Storage is product-specific: M-M-R II may be stored frozen or refrigerated as directed by its labeling, while Priorix is refrigerated. MMRV (ProQuad) is stored frozen. Always verify the package insert and current CDC storage label for the exact presentation.
3. Ultra-Cold Storage: -90°C to -60°C (-130°F to -76°F)
- Target Operating Midpoint: -80°C (-112°F).
- Application: Ultra-low temperature (ULT) freezers or dry ice thermal shipping containers for specific mRNA COVID-19 formulations during manufacturer-to-hub transit or long-term institutional warehousing.
- Safety: Requires heavy-duty cryogenic gloves, safety goggles/face shield, and well-ventilated rooms to prevent cold burns and nitrogen/carbon dioxide asphyxiation.
3. Storage Unit Specifications: Purpose-Built vs. Prohibited Units
Proper temperature control begins with the physical engineering of the storage unit. The CDC and VFC programs enforce strict standards regarding acceptable and prohibited refrigeration hardware.

Purpose-Built / Pharmaceutical-Grade Units (Gold Standard)
Purpose-built units are engineered specifically for biological products:
- Microprocessor-Based Feedback Temperature Control: Constantly samples internal temperatures and modulates cooling compressors with high precision.
- Forced-Air Circulation Fans: Continuously circulate internal air to eliminate hot and cold zones across all shelves.
- Chamber Uniformity: Maintains tight temperature tolerances throughout the interior, preventing freeze pockets.
- Separate Stand-Alone Units: Dedicated stand-alone purpose-built refrigerator and dedicated stand-alone purpose-built freezer.
Stand-Alone and Household-Grade Units
- Stand-alone household-grade refrigerator-only or freezer-only units may be used when purpose-built equipment is unavailable. A household-grade combination refrigerator/freezer is a last option for refrigerated vaccines only; never use its freezer compartment for frozen vaccines. Follow jurisdictional VFC requirements, which may be stricter.
Prohibited Storage Units
- Dormitory/Bar-Style Combination Unit (STRICTLY PROHIBITED): A small unit with one exterior door and an internal evaporator plate or ice-maker/freezer compartment is unstable and must never store vaccines.
- Household Combination Unit: If no better refrigerator is available, CDC permits the refrigerator compartment as a last option with a compliant DDL. Do not use the freezer compartment for frozen vaccines; state/local VFC rules can be stricter.
- Unmonitored or Unqualified Unit: Never use any unit that cannot maintain the required range or lacks the required temperature-monitoring device.
4. Pharmacy Physical Placement & Electrical Safeguards
Where and how the storage unit is installed within the pharmacy facility directly impacts cooling efficiency and power reliability.

Room Environment & Physical Clearances
- Climate-Controlled Room: The room housing storage units must maintain a standard ambient temperature between 20°C and 25°C (68°F to 77°F).
- Airflow Clearances: Maintain at least 2 to 3 inches of clearance between the back and sides of the unit and the walls to permit unobstructed heat dissipation from compressor and condenser coils. Ensure 1 to 2 inches of clearance above the floor.
- Environmental Hazards: Place units away from direct sunlight (windows), radiant heat sources (radiators, heating vents), air conditioning output ducts, and drafty exterior entryways.
Dedicated Electrical Circuit & Hardware Locks
Power failure due to accidental unplugging or tripped circuit breakers is a leading cause of preventable vaccine loss.
- Dedicated Wall Outlet: The unit must be plugged into a dedicated electrical circuit that powers nothing else.
- Prohibited Outlets:
- NEVER plug into a Ground Fault Circuit Interrupter (GFCI) outlet unless mandated by local code with an active audible tripping alarm (GFCI outlets easily trip without notice).
- NEVER use extension cords, multi-plug power strips, or surge protectors with on/off power switches that can be accidentally bumped or switched off.
- NEVER plug into an outlet controlled by a wall switch.
- Locking Hardware: Secure the plug to the wall outlet using a mechanical plug guard or locking bracket.
- Warning Signage: Post prominent, fluorescent warning labels directly on the electrical receptacle and at the electrical circuit breaker box:
"WARNING: DO NOT UNPLUG OR TURN OFF CIRCUIT BREAKER. VACCINE STORAGE UNIT CONNECTED."
5. Internal Unit Geometry, Shelving Zones, and Thermal Mass
Inside the storage unit, airflow physics dictates that temperatures are not identical across all zones. Pharmacy technicians must configure internal space to prevent hot and cold spots.

The Usable Storage Zone (Center Shelves)
- Manufacturer-Designated Zone: In purpose-built units, use the manufacturer’s designated usable storage area. In household-grade units, use center shelves and preserve airflow.
- Clearance: Follow unit instructions and keep vaccine containers away from walls, floor, ceiling, and cooling vents; household-grade setups commonly use 2 to 3 inches of clearance.
- Original Packaging: Vaccines must remain in their original manufacturer cardboard packaging until the moment of reconstitution or administration:
- Protects light-sensitive vaccines (e.g., MMR, Varivax, Rotarix, Gardasil 9) from photolytic degradation caused by internal lights or glass doors.
- Cardboard packaging provides an essential layer of thermal buffering during brief door openings.
- Keeps lot numbers, expiration dates, and NDC codes immediately accessible.
Strictly Prohibited Interior Zones
- Door Shelves (PROHIBITED): The temperature inside door bins fluctuates wildly every time the door opens, often exceeding 8°C within seconds. Vaccines must NEVER be placed on door shelves.
- Bottom Crisper Drawers (PROHIBITED): Cold, dense air sinks to the bottom of the unit. Crisper drawers frequently drop below 2°C and can freeze vaccines. Vaccines must NEVER be stored in crisper drawers.
- Directly Under Cold Air Chutes / Evaporator Vents (PROHIBITED): Cold discharge air blowing directly onto vials will cause freeze-thaw damage.
Thermal Ballast: Follow the Storage-Unit Manufacturer
CDC no longer treats water bottles as a universal setup rule. Added thermal ballast can disrupt designed airflow in purpose-built and pharmaceutical units:
- Purpose-built/pharmaceutical unit: Follow the storage-unit manufacturer. Water bottles are not recommended in most such units.
- Household-grade unit: Use water bottles or frozen packs only if the manufacturer and current program guidance allow them and they do not block airflow.
6. Stock Segregation, Diluent Management, and Expiration Rules
Public (VFC / 317) vs. Private Stock Segregation
Pharmacies enrolled in the federal Vaccines for Children (VFC) program receive publicly funded vaccines for eligible children (Medicaid-eligible, uninsured, underinsured, American Indian/Alaska Native). Federal law strictly mandates that:
- Physical Separation: VFC inventory must be physically separated from private commercial inventory (e.g., dedicated labeled wire bins—Blue bins for VFC, Green bins for Private).
- Distinct Inventory Tracking: VFC and private stocks must have separate perpetual inventory logs. Technicians must never borrow from VFC stock to vaccinate private-pay patients or vice versa without emergency loan authorization and meticulous documentation.
Diluent Storage Protocols: The "NEVER FREEZE" Rule
Many vaccines are supplied in two separate components: a lyophilized (freeze-dried) antigen powder vial and a liquid diluent vial (sterile water, 0.9% NaCl, or a specific adjuvant liquid suspension).

- Proper Diluent Storage: Store diluents in the refrigerator (2°C–8°C) alongside the vaccine, or at controlled room temperature (20°C–25°C) if permitted by the package insert.
- Never Freeze Diluents: Aqueous diluents expand upon freezing, creating micro-cracks in glass vials that destroy sterility, or permanently denature liquid adjuvant suspensions (such as the AS01B suspension in Shingrix). If a vaccine is stored in the freezer (e.g., Varivax, ProQuad), the accompanying diluent vial must be separated and stored in the refrigerator or at room temperature.
- Use Only Specific Manufacturer Diluent: Never substitute sterile water or normal saline from pharmacy stock for a manufacturer-packaged vaccine diluent.
Expiration Dates vs. Beyond-Use Dates (BUD)
- Manufacturer Expiration Date: Printed on the vial and box (e.g., "EXP 10/2026" means valid until 11:59 PM on October 31, 2026; "EXP 10/15/2026" means valid through October 15, 2026).
- Beyond-Use Date (BUD): The calculated expiration date/time once a vial is punctured, reconstituted, or removed from ultra-cold/frozen storage. Technicians must write the BUD, time, and staff initials directly on the vial label upon opening.
